How to Prepare for a Removals Van in Haringey

Good preparation can save time on moving day and reduce stress. Even if you are using a professional removals van service, it helps to have your items ready and your access arranged before the team arrives. This is especially true in Haringey, where parking or building access can affect how quickly loading begins.

A practical preparation checklist might include:

  • Confirming your moving date and time
  • Separating fragile items from heavier items
  • Labeling boxes by room or priority
  • Disassembling furniture where appropriate
  • Clearing pathways in hallways and rooms
  • Checking parking arrangements or permits
  • Keeping essentials aside for immediate access

It is also worth measuring larger furniture if you are unsure whether it will fit through staircases or doorways. In some Haringey properties, older layouts and tighter entrances can make this important. A little pre-checking helps prevent last-minute surprises and keeps the move moving.

What to Pack Separately

Most customers find it helpful to keep a separate box or bag for items they will need first in the new property. This may include chargers, documents, basic toiletries, kettle supplies, children’s essentials, and a change of clothes. Having those items close to hand means you do not need to open everything immediately after arrival.

For valuable or delicate items, you may prefer to transport them yourself rather than place them with the main load. That can include jewellery, passports, medication, or sentimental pieces. A removals van is there to help with the main move, while you stay in control of the items that matter most to you personally.

Careful preparation does not need to be complicated. The main aim is to make loading easier and reduce the amount of handling on the day.

Pricing Factors for a Removals Van Service

Customers often want to know what affects the cost of a removals van service, even if exact figures will vary depending on the job. The most common pricing factors are the distance travelled, the amount of time needed, the size of the load, and whether additional labour is required for stairs, heavy items, or difficult access.

In Haringey, local circumstances can also affect the quote. For example, a move from a first-floor flat with no lift may take longer than a ground-floor collection with direct loading access. Likewise, a job that involves multiple stops or awkward parking conditions may require more time and planning than a simple point-to-point move.

Typical factors that influence the quote include:

  • Volume and weight of belongings
  • Travel distance
  • Time of day or day of the week
  • Access at collection and delivery points
  • Need for loading, unloading, or handling help
  • Any extra stops, waiting time, or storage transfers

If you want to keep costs sensible, be clear about what needs moving and mention any access issues early. Accurate details help create a more realistic quote and reduce the chance of delays later.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know what size removals van I need?

The best van size depends on how much you are moving, how many bulky items you have, and whether your property has easy loading access. A studio flat move may need a smaller van, while a family home or business relocation may require something larger. If you are unsure, share your item list and property details so the move can be planned properly.

Can a removals van help with just a few items?

Yes. A removals van is ideal for single-item or part-load transport. If you only need to move a sofa, bed, wardrobes, office items, or a few boxes, the service can still be worthwhile because it saves you from hiring a vehicle that is too large or trying to move awkward items yourself.

Do you handle flats and properties with stairs?

Yes, many local moves involve flats, maisonettes, and converted buildings. Stairs, lifts, and shared entrances are common in Haringey, so it helps to mention access details when booking. That allows the team to plan the move more effectively and bring the right support.

Can businesses book a removals van for short-notice transport?

Businesses often need flexible transport for stock, equipment, or office items, and a removals van can be a practical solution. Availability depends on the schedule, so it is best to enquire as early as possible. If you need urgent help, provide full details of the pickup and delivery points so arrangements can be checked quickly.

What should I do before the team arrives?

Make sure boxes are packed, pathways are clear, and any parking or access arrangements are sorted. If you are moving in a busy part of Haringey, it is particularly useful to think about where the van will stop and how items will be carried from the property. A few simple preparations can make the day much easier.

Is a removals van suitable for storage runs?

Yes, many customers use a van for storage drop-offs, collections, or transferring items between a property and a storage unit. This is often a practical option when you are in between homes or only need temporary space for some of your belongings.
